Dr Shahar Avin is a Postdoctoral Researcher in the Centre for the Study of Existential Risk (CSER) at the University of Cambridge. His research examines challenges and opportunities in the implementation of risk mitigation strategies, particularly in areas involving high uncertainty and heterogenous or conflicting interests and incentives.

Mixing anthropological methods and agent-based modelling, Shahar works with other CSER researchers and others in the X-risk community to identify and design opportunities for impact.
